Mortgage rates look primed to go to new generational lows. But if the housing-market recovery is fading, will another drop in loan rates be enough to rekindle demand? Or are we simply running low on interested buyers — or at least, potential buyers who’d be able to qualify for a loan in this new era of tighter credit?
